Question
the renaissance astronomer who wrote the pioneering book that suggested the earth probably orbits the sun (instead of the other way around) was
options: ○ copernicus ○ halley ○ eratosthenes ○ ptolemy ○ newton
Brief Explanations
To solve this, we recall the contributions of each astronomer:
- Copernicus proposed the heliocentric model (Earth orbits the Sun).
- Halley is known for Halley's Comet.
- Eratosthenes calculated Earth's circumference.
- Ptolemy supported the geocentric model (Sun orbits Earth).
- Newton developed laws of motion and gravity.
